Least Common Multiple of 86497 and 86504 with GCF Formula

The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 86497 and 86504, than apply into the LCM equation.

GCF(86497,86504) = 1
LCM(86497,86504) = ( 86497 × 86504) / 1
LCM(86497,86504) = 7482336488 / 1
LCM(86497,86504) = 7482336488
